/**
 * @file
 * @brief Private nanokernel definitions
 *
 * This file contains private nanokernel structures definitions and various
 * other definitions for the ARCv2 processor architecture.
 *
 * This file is also included by assembly language files which must #define
 * _ASMLANGUAGE before including this header file.  Note that nanokernel
 * assembly source files obtains structure offset values via "absolute
 * symbols" in the offsets.o module.
 */

struct callee_saved {
	uint32_t r13;
	uint32_t r14;
	uint32_t r15;
	uint32_t r16;
	uint32_t r17;
	uint32_t r18;
	uint32_t r19;
	uint32_t r20;
	uint32_t r21;
	uint32_t r22;
	uint32_t r23;
	uint32_t r24;
	uint32_t r25;
	uint32_t r26;
	uint32_t fp; /* r27 */
	/* r28 is the stack pointer and saved separately */
	/* r29 is ILINK and does not need to be saved */
	uint32_t r30;
	/*
	 * No need to save r31 (blink), it's either alread pushed as the pc or
	 * blink on an irq stack frame.
	 */
};
typedef struct callee_saved tCalleeSaved;

/* registers saved by software when taking a FIRQ */
struct firq_regs {
	uint32_t lp_count;
	uint32_t lp_start;
	uint32_t lp_end;
};
typedef struct firq_regs tFirqRegs;
